Do you provide packing services?

Yes. We offer full and partial packing services and can provide all necessary packing materials, including boxes, tape, packing paper, mattress bags, and more. You’ll only be charged for the materials that are actually used for your move.

How far in advance should I book my move?

We recommend booking your move 2–6 weeks in advance to ensure availability on your preferred date. However, we understand that moves can come up unexpectedly and we do our best to accommodate last-minute requests whenever our schedule allows.

What equipment do your movers come equipped with?

Our crews arrive fully equipped with professional moving equipment including thick, high-quality moving blankets, dollies, straps, tools, plastic wrap, floor protection, mattress bags, and other supplies necessary to protect your home and belongings during the move.
